When visiting Dr. Christina Beckham, she may notice areas of concern in your teeth such as tooth decay. When dental cavities and tooth decay occurs, oftentimes a filling or other treatment can be given to save the existing tooth from being removed. One of the procedures that can help save an existing tooth that is decaying is a root canal. Root canals are recommended when the damage from decay has gone into the root of the tooth. When this happens, a root canal is a good option to remove the decayed part of the tooth and keep the decay from spreading any further. A successful root canal is a great way to take care of your tooth and save it from further damage.
